Great and (imo) unique initiative of Ramiro Polla ...
http://ffmpeg.arrozcru.org/autobuilds/
These builds are automatically compiled on a daily base with the most recent FFmpeg revisions and library versions.
The site provides static and shared versions, source code and documentation.
If you want to try out the absolute latest FFmpeg updates, have a look.
Keep in mind that these builds are provided "as is", which means they are not checked or patched for known bugs and what works fine today can be broken tomorrow and fixed again the day after.
